Output 6db9498389873058c43d7af267c02ca3d2bd6ee9b618a2b40df7bf585c3d8107:0

value
5620856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79b490d5b9820a0829a48c7db13b67a94c92b564 OP_EQUAL
address
3CnXzge8D7eRrRycmVR29nzzJzLW1RWztY
transaction
6db9498389873058c43d7af267c02ca3d2bd6ee9b618a2b40df7bf585c3d8107
confirmations
228069
spent
true